Understanding the Fundamentals of Guitar Wiring
Guitar wiring is the nervous system of your electric guitar, responsible for translating the vibrations of your strings into an electrical signal that your amplifier can interpret. It involves a network of pickups, potentiometers (pots), switches, and capacitors, all connected to output jacks. These components work in harmony to shape your tone, from the bright chime of a single-coil pickup to the thick humbucker roar. Mastering Guitar Wiring Tips allows you to diagnose issues, customize your sound, and even breathe new life into an older instrument. It’s about understanding how each part influences the overall sonic character.
The application of Guitar Wiring Tips ranges from simple fixes to complex modifications. For instance, a common issue is a scratchy volume knob, which can often be resolved by cleaning the potentiometer or replacing it. More adventurous players might use wiring diagrams to install coil-splitting switches, allowing a humbucker to produce a brighter, single-coil-like tone. This opens up a vast palette of sounds from a single guitar. Here's a look at some of the core components you'll encounter:
- Pickups: These magnetic devices convert string vibrations into electrical signals.
- Potentiometers (Pots): These are variable resistors used for volume and tone control.
- Switches: Used to select between different pickups or activate special wiring configurations.
- Capacitors: These work with tone pots to filter out high frequencies, shaping your treble.
- Output Jack: Where you plug in your guitar cable.
